College Spreadsheet Template Brad Ryan, January 28, 2025 A college spreadsheet template offers a pre-designed structure for organizing various aspects of academic life. These templates, often utilizing tools like Excel or Google Sheets, provide a framework for managing schedules, budgets, and coursework. For example, a student might employ a template to track assignment deadlines, monitor exam scores, or plan their monthly expenses while studying. The significance of utilizing such organizational aids lies in improved time management, financial control, and academic performance. Historically, students relied on manual methods, but the advent of digital tools has streamlined these processes. Effective use minimizes stress, maximizes efficiency, and contributes to a more balanced college experience. Budgeting spreadsheets, academic calendars, and grade trackers are invaluable assets. See also Vlookup Across Multiple Worksheets Types of Templates & How to Customize Them Like a Pro So, what kind of magic can these college spreadsheet templates actually perform? Well, the possibilities are pretty vast. We’re talking academic calendars to keep track of deadlines, grade trackers to monitor your performance in each class (and motivate you to hit the books!), and budgeting templates to keep your spending in check (pizza and textbooks aren’t free, you know!). But the real power comes from customization. Don’t just blindly use the template as is! Tweak the headings, add columns, and personalize the formulas to make it work perfectly for your unique situation. For example, in a budgeting template, you might want to add specific categories for “textbooks,” “social events,” and “impulse purchases” (we’ve all been there!). Or, in an academic calendar, use color-coding to distinguish between different types of assignments. The more personalized your template is, the more effective it will be in helping you stay organized and on top of your game. Experiment, play around, and don’t be afraid to get creative! It’s your spreadsheet, after all. Beyond the Basics Okay, so you’ve downloaded a template and customized it to your liking. Now what? Well, the real fun begins when you start exploring the more advanced features of spreadsheet software like Excel or Google Sheets. Learn how to use formulas to automatically calculate your GPA or track your savings progress. Discover the power of charts and graphs to visualize your data and gain insights into your spending habits or academic performance. And don’t forget about the collaborative features! Share your templates with study groups or roommates to coordinate schedules and share resources. Furthermore, consider integrating your spreadsheet with other productivity apps like Google Calendar or task management tools for a seamless workflow. The key is to think of your spreadsheet as more than just a static document. It’s a dynamic tool that can evolve and adapt to your changing needs.
